    I don't know if it's still the case as it has been a few months, but for the final boss(and most of the game),
    Breach bombs are seriously the most overpowered thing you can have besides cloak(although the encounter is balanced around the expectation that you'll have cloak). If you plant breach bombs starting with the missile turret at the beginning of the first phase, and keep that turret room split open, you can eventually kill that one crew member that's there by suffocation, which is difficult to do any other way. From there, target the turret when the shields go down and take it out. Since the turret chamber is completely isolated, the crew can't repair it, and that dead crew member doesn't respawn on later phases, so that turret is pretty much out of the fight.

    The loss of the missile turret is pretty crippling to the mothership's offensive capabilities and it makes the rest of the encounters vastly easier.

    So, I got the ??? ship. How I got it:
    So, I found this damaged stasis pod. I then hopped over to a Zoltan sector, and I got one of those random 'Zoltan Scientists want to scan your crew' events. However, this time there was a blue option of 'Fix this pod.'
    When the pod was fixed, a rock dude came out, except it wasn't a rock dude, it was a crystalline one. They can lock down rooms with an activated ability, 125 health, slower O2 starvation rate, and 1/4 move speed reduction.
    The ship itself is BALLER. 4 crew members, layout is god awful (there's a hallway connecting both ends of the ship.) Has 2 special starting weapons. and a special equipment mod, that when you take damage, you can reflect some back.
